Heritage and Craftsmanship

The Louis Vuitton tennis bag is more than just an accessory—it’s a piece of history. Founded in 1854, Louis Vuitton quickly established itself as a leader in luxury goods, blending innovation with tradition to create iconic designs. The vintage tennis bag, in particular, traces its roots back to the early 20th century when the brand began experimenting with materials like canvas and leather to create functional yet stylish luggage and accessories. What sets the vintage Louis Vuitton tennis bag apart is its craftsmanship. Each piece is meticulously crafted by skilled artisans who adhere to traditional techniques, ensuring that every detail reflects the brand’s commitment to excellence. The bags often feature subtle stitching, monogram patterns, and unique hardware that are almost impossible to find on modern reproductions.

Care and Maintenance

To preserve the value of your vintage Louis Vuitton tennis bag, it’s essential to care for it properly. Start by inspecting the exterior for any signs of wear or tear, especially along the edges and seams. Mildew can be a common issue, so ensure the bag is stored in a dry place whenever possible. For cleaning, use a soft-bristle brush to gently remove dirt and dust without scrubbing too hard. Avoid using harsh chemicals or solvent-based cleaners, as these can damage the material. If necessary, seek professional leather care services to restore the bag’s finish.
